Output 0181378b9c5c91a6ba95f5a2bcd9fcd478418c0b1cdf202fd56e88b481252425:91

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c7978a5dd758e2e186dacfbb3808366a0e26bc OP_EQUAL
address
35Qe47HMv2KdGCFkiECQWxbXsViqbQqQQD
transaction
0181378b9c5c91a6ba95f5a2bcd9fcd478418c0b1cdf202fd56e88b481252425
spent
true